Claims have been made that HYBE impeded NewJeans' wearing of memorial ribbons during the tragedy involving Jeju Air that occurred in December last year.
According to legal documents submitted by the law firm Sejong, representing NewJeans, regarding the injunction against Ador's activities involving NewJeans, on the day after the Jeju Air tragedy, December 30, NewJeans attended the '66th Daesang Awards' held in Japan, intending to wear memorial ribbons and perform.
However, a representative from the creditor (Ador) noted, "Wearing the memorial ribbon would cause a flood of calls from Japanese viewers, paralyzing the station's operations and leading to a broadcasting accident," discouraging the members from wearing it. After the members directly contacted the Japanese broadcasting station and received a response saying "no problem," they intended to wear the ribbons, but as HYBE did not provide them, member Hanni wore a memorial ribbon she made herself during the performance.
Photos posted on NewJeans' Instagram at the time show that they wore flower-shaped ribbons instead of the standard form of memorial ribbons. However, other girl groups from HYBE, such as ILY:1 and Le Seraphim, wore standard memorial ribbons and took to the stage at the same ceremony.
NewJeans claimed, "We were about to be subjected to defamation and criticism," and "We once again confirmed how HYBE and Ador were treating the debtor (NewJeans) out of sight." They stated that had NewJeans not worn memorial ribbons, public opinion would have worsened.
On December 30 last year, NewJeans uploaded a photo of the members wearing black memorial ribbons on their newly opened Instagram account, leaving a message stating "with heartfelt condolences," and they appeared at the '66th Daesang Awards,' wearing memorial ribbons during the live broadcast across all of Japan.
In response, HYBE issued a notification that day, stating, "There is no reason for the company to prevent artists from wearing memorial ribbons. At the time, HYBE was conducting a comprehensive review of the memorial ribbon wearing status and methods for not only NewJeans but also all label artists," adding, "Considering the broadcasting conditions in Japan, which differ from Korea, it communicated to each label the need for prior coordination with the broadcasting station.
It also stated that the reasons for wearing the memorial ribbons and the MC's commentary were coordinated in advance with the broadcasting station. It continued, "During this process, all artists expressed their intention to wear them, and we intended to provide the same ribbon to NewJeans as well. However, they expressed their desire to wear the ribbons they prepared themselves, so we respected that and made the final decision.
